Meaning: The quote "Love, hope, fear, faith - these make humanity; These are its sign and note and character" by Robert Hamilton encapsulates the fundamental emotions and beliefs that define the human experience. In this profound statement, Hamilton explores the core elements that shape human existence and serve as the foundation for our interactions, aspirations, and understanding of the world.

Love is a universal emotion that transcends cultural and societal boundaries. It encompasses a wide spectrum of feelings, from affection and compassion to deep emotional connections and romantic love. Love binds individuals together, fostering relationships, and creating a sense of belonging and connection within communities. It is a powerful force that drives empathy, kindness, and altruism, ultimately shaping the way we relate to others and the world around us.

Hope is the optimistic outlook that propels us forward, even in the face of adversity. It is the belief in the possibility of positive outcomes and the resilience to persevere through challenges. Hope fuels ambition, inspires creativity, and instills a sense of purpose and determination. It is a guiding light that offers solace in times of despair and motivates individuals to strive for a better future.

Fear, on the other hand, represents the innate response to perceived threats or dangers. It is a primal emotion that triggers a range of physiological and psychological reactions, often serving as a protective mechanism. Fear can also manifest as apprehension, anxiety, or unease in the face of uncertainty. While fear can be paralyzing, it can also spur action and caution, prompting individuals to assess risks and make informed decisions.

Faith encompasses beliefs, convictions, and trust in something greater than oneself. It extends beyond religious affiliations to encompass confidence in principles, values, and the potential for positive change. Faith provides a sense of grounding and purpose, offering guidance and comfort during times of doubt or hardship. It serves as a driving force for individuals to uphold their values, pursue their goals, and seek meaning in their lives.

Together, these four elements - love, hope, fear, and faith - form the fabric of humanity, shaping our interactions, motivations, and understanding of the world. They are the building blocks of our emotional and spiritual experiences, reflecting the depth and complexity of the human condition.
